War Diary mentions

1 August 1944 WO 171/1397 - 2 East Yorkshire Regiment
Major R.S.M. Laird joined the bn from 7th Bn. E. Yorks, and took over command of D Coy.

13 August 1944 WO 171/1397 - 2 East Yorkshire Regiment
Major P. Warry, who had only arrived the previous night, was killed in this action. Major R.S.M. Laird, and Lieuts Glew and Mercer were wounded. 4 OR’s were killed, and 31 wounded.
